Основы HTML и CSS для начинающих
Основы HTML и CSS для начинающих
Создание сайтов начинается с изучения двух базовых технологий. HTML отвечает за организацию и содержимое страниц. CSS регулирует визуальным стилизацией блоков.
Программисты применяют HTML для размещения текста, картинок, линков и других компонентов. CSS позволяет назначать оттенки, гарнитуры, размеры и расположение элементов. Эти языки функционируют вместе и дополняют друг друга.
Овладение казино вулкан открывает возможность к профессии веб-разработчика. Понимание базовых основ способствует строить действующие и приятные веб-ресурсы. Начинающие разработчики могут оперативно получить прикладные компетенции и применить их в действующих задачах.
Что такое HTML и зачем он необходим веб-ресурсу
HTML расшифровывается как HyperText Markup Language. Язык разметки устанавливает архитектуру веб-документов и организует наполнение веб-страниц. Браузеры интерпретируют HTML-код и отображают информацию в понятном для пользователей виде.
Каждый элемент веб-страницы описывается специфическими командами. Заголовки, параграфы, перечни, таблицы и формы создаются с помощью элементов. Метки являются собой инструкции, помещённые в угловые скобки. Браузер обрабатывает эти команды и формирует визуальное отображение контента.
Без HTML нельзя разработать Вулкан казино любого вида. Язык разметки выступает основанием для всех веб-ресурсов. Поисковые движки обрабатывают HTML-структуру для индексации веб-страниц. Верная структура усиливает ранги сайта в выдаче поиска.
HTML постоянно эволюционирует и обретает новые возможности. Современная версия HTML5 обеспечивает видео, аудио и динамические компоненты. Специалисты могут встраивать мультимедийный содержимое без добавочных плагинов. Смысловые элементы помогают Вулкан лучше осознавать назначение разнообразных секций страницы.
Основные теги и структура веб-страницы
Любой HTML-документ имеет ясную древовидную организацию. Основной компонент html включает всё наполнение страницы. Внутри находятся два основных блока: head и body.
Блок head хранит служебную сведения о файле. Здесь задаётся заголовок веб-страницы, добавляются стили и скрипты. Посетители не видят контент этого элемента прямо. Раздел body включает весь доступный материал.
Для организации контента применяются различные теги:
- h1-h6 формируют заголовки разных степеней
- p оформляет текстовые абзацы
- a формирует ссылки на другие веб-страницы
- img вставляет изображения в файл
- ul и ol формируют маркерные и нумерованные перечни
- table упорядочивает данные в табличном формате
Смысловые метки создают разметку более читаемой. Тег header маркирует заголовок веб-ресурса. Тег nav группирует навигационные гиперссылки. Контейнер main содержит главное контент веб-страницы. Footer размещается в подвальной области и содержит контактную данные.
Верная структура страницы значима для доступности. Программы чтения с экрана применяют казино Вулкан для навигации по странице. Логическая структура элементов улучшает понимание данных всеми типами посетителей. Соответствующий программа функционирует правильно во всех современных браузерах.
Как CSS отвечает за внешнее вид веб-ресурса
C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ей задают зрительное отображение HTML-элементов. Технология разделяет оформление от структуры страницы.
Без стилей все веб-страницы отображаются однообразно. Браузер выводит текст чёрным оттенком на белом фоне. Названия имеют обычные размеры. CSS помогает изменить любой параметр внешнего оформления.
Стили можно добавить тремя методами. Внешний документ соединяется с HTML-документом посредством метку link. Внутренние стили размещаются в теге style. Встроенные стили прописываются в атрибуте компонента.
Каскадность подразумевает приоритет применения правил. Inline стили имеют высший преимущество. Внутренние стили перекрывают отдельные. Браузер задействует самое специфичное правило к каждому элементу.
CSS управляет всеми графическими параметрами. Программисты настраивают тона подложки и текста. Стили корректируют габариты, поля и обводки контейнеров. Новейший Вулкан казино использует анимации и переходы для генерации динамических визуальных эффектов.
Селекторы, свойства и параметры в CSS
Инструкция CSS складывается из трёх элементов. Селектор обозначает тег для стилизации. Атрибут задаёт характеристику стилизации. Величина устанавливает конкретный значение.
Селекторы определяют элементы по различным параметрам. Селектор метки назначает стили ко всем элементам конкретного класса. Селектор класса взаимодействует с свойством class. Селектор идентификатора определяет индивидуальный элемент по параметру id.
Сложные селекторы генерируют более конкретные инструкции. Селектор потомка отбирает внутренние теги. Селектор непосредственного компонента работает только с непосредственными детьми. Псевдоклассы назначают стили при заданных состояниях.
Параметры определяют разные элементы дизайна. Свойства color и background-color управляют цветовой гаммой. Атрибуты width и height задают величины. Свойства margin и padding управляют поля.
Величины записываются в разнообразных вариантах. Цвета определяются в шестнадцатеричном виде, RGB или именами. Габариты задаются в пикселях, процентах или пропорциональных мерах. Корректное использование селекторов способствует Вулкан результативно управлять дизайном совокупности компонентов.
Взаимодействие с цветами, гарнитурами и полями
Цветовое оформление создаёт зрительную восприятие страницы. Свойство color меняет цвет надписи. Атрибут background-color устанавливает фон элемента. Оттенки записываются несколькими способами: названиями, шестнадцатеричными обозначениями или параметрами RGB.
Шестнадцатеричный вид стартует с знака хеша. Запись состоит из шести знаков, определяющих красный, зелёный и синий каналы. Вид RGB задействует цифровые параметры от 0 до 255 для каждого цвета. Вид RGBA добавляет характеристику альфа-канала.
Типографика влияет на читаемость контента. Атрибут font-family задаёт гарнитуру шрифта. Параметр font-size определяет величину текста. Свойство font-weight управляет толщину шрифта. Свойство line-height определяет межстрочный интервал.
Встроенные гарнитуры доступны на всех устройствах. Онлайн-шрифты скачиваются с удалённых серверов. Платформа Google Fonts обеспечивает бесплатную библиотеку гарнитур. Разработчики задают несколько гарнитур в последовательности важности.
Отступы формируют пространство вокруг компонентов. Свойство margin создаёт наружные отступы между контейнерами. Параметр padding генерирует внутренние интервалы от краёв до контента. Интервалы можно определять для каждой края отдельно или единым параметром сразу для всех сторон. Корректное применение казино Вулкан усиливает зрительную структуру и усвоение контента.
Блочная концепция и размещение элементов
Блочная схема описывает организацию каждого HTML-элемента. Схема состоит из четырёх областей: контента, внутреннего интервала, обводки и внешнего интервала. Понимание этой концепции требуется для точного контроля размерами.
Секция контента вмещает текст и картинки. Внутренний интервал padding создаёт область между наполнением и краем. Рамка border обрамляет блок заметной полосой. Внешний интервал margin генерирует интервал до соседних элементов.
Свойство box-sizing меняет подсчёт размеров. Параметр content-box включает только содержимое. Вариант border-box включает padding и border в суммарную размер.
Свойство display устанавливает тип представления. Блочные блоки занимают всю свободную пространство. Инлайновые компоненты размещаются в одной строке. Вариант inline-block сочетает свойства обоих видов.
Атрибут position регулирует позиционированием. Вариант relative смещает элемент относительно начального позиции. Absolute позиционирует компонент относительно вышестоящего элемента. Новейший Вулкан казино применяет Flexbox и Grid для построения многоуровневых структур.
Адаптивная разработка для разнообразных платформ
Гибкая разработка гарантирует корректное представление сайта на всех экранах. Посетители открывают на страницы с ПК, планшетов и телефонов. Оформление призван настраиваться под размер дисплея без вмешательства.
Медиазапросы задействуют стили в зависимости от свойств аппарата. Директива @media анализирует ширину экрана и иные свойства. Специалисты генерируют самостоятельные комплекты стилей для разных диапазонов размеров.
Принцип mobile-first открывает проектирование с редакции для мобильных устройств. Начальные стили задают стилизацию для компактных экранов. Медиазапросы вносят расширения для широких дисплеев.
Адаптивные структуры задействуют относительные единицы расчёта. Ширина элементов задаётся в процентах вместо фиксированных точек. Flexbox и Grid формируют гибкие структуры без трудных вычислений.
Изображения требуют особого внимания при оптимизации. Атрибут max-width со параметром 100% предотвращает выход иллюстраций за границы элемента. Свойство srcset подгружает изображения различного качества. Грамотная внедрение казино Вулкан усиливает пользовательский опыт на всех типах аппаратов.
Распространённые ошибки новичков при работе с HTML и CSS
Новички программисты делают типичные ошибки при разработке веб-страниц. Осознание частых недочётов позволяет избежать их в собственных проектах. Исправление недочётов на ранних фазах экономит время и повышает стандарт кода.
Основные недочёты при взаимодействии с разметкой и стилями:
- Незавершённые элементы разрушают организацию файла и приводят к ошибочному отображению
- Использование устаревших элементов вместо новых семантических компонентов
- Отсутствие замещающего текста для картинок ухудшает доступность содержимого
- Инлайновые стили в HTML затрудняют обслуживание и модификацию оформления
- Ошибочная вложенность тегов вызывает конфликты в архитектуре
- Чрезмерное применение идентификаторов вместо классов сужает повторное использование стилей
Проблемы с CSS также встречаются регулярно. Стартующие забывают прописывать меры расчёта для цифровых параметров. Излишне точные селекторы осложняют переопределение стилей. Отсутствие обнуления стилей обозревателя вызывает различия в отображении на разнообразных платформах.
Игнорирование кроссбраузерной согласованности приводит к ошибкам. Страница может прекрасно смотреться в одном обозревателе и неправильно в другом. Верификация программы через специализированные инструменты находит синтаксические ошибки. Регулярная проверка позволяет Вулкан обеспечивать превосходное качество программирования и соблюдение стандартам.
| « « Основы HTML и CSS для стартующих | ?? Égayer joue mien demo pour Cavité sans aucun frais : » » |
